How much does a private tutor earn in Commerce City, CO?

The average private tutor in Commerce City, CO earns between $20,000 and $50,000 annually. This compares to the national average private tutor range of $24,000 to $63,000.

Average private tutor salary in Commerce City, CO

$32,000
